Transaction 30718561492fb3d0b00c1c27807f0a17658aef92b623413f5cd9e8d5ed7e7654
1 Input
1 Output
-
30718561492fb3d0b00c1c27807f0a17658aef92b623413f5cd9e8d5ed7e7654:0
- value
- 574188
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0dd45211a52d0a29c162c8a21c7ab8bf2a42300b9946ca4fa8e2876c215fdcc3
- address
- bc1pph29yyd9959znstzez3pc74chu4yyvqtn9rv5nagu2rkcg2lmnpsy3rcuq